36 | #include <stdio.h> | ||
37 | |||
38 | #include "uuidP.h" | ||
39 | |||
40 | static const char *fmt_lower = | ||
41 | "%08x-%04x-%04x-%02x%02x-%02x%02x%02x%02x%02x%02x"; | ||
42 | |||
43 | static const char *fmt_upper = | ||
44 | "%08X-%04X-%04X-%02X%02X-%02X%02X%02X%02X%02X%02X"; | ||
45 | |||
46 | #ifdef UUID_UNPARSE_DEFAULT_UPPER | ||
47 | #define FMT_DEFAULT fmt_upper | ||
48 | #else | ||
49 | #define FMT_DEFAULT fmt_lower | ||
50 | #endif | ||
51 | |||
52 | static void uuid_unparse_x(const uuid_t uu, char *out, const char *fmt) | ||
53 | { | ||
54 | struct uuid uuid; | ||
55 | |||
56 | uuid_unpack(uu, &uuid); | ||
57 | sprintf(out, fmt, | ||
58 | uuid.time_low, uuid.time_mid, uuid.time_hi_and_version, | ||
59 | uuid.clock_seq >> 8, uuid.clock_seq & 0xFF, | ||
60 | uuid.node[0], uuid.node[1], uuid.node[2], | ||
61 | uuid.node[3], uuid.node[4], uuid.node[5]); | ||
62 | } | ||
63 | |||
64 | void uuid_unparse_lower(const uuid_t uu, char *out) | ||
65 | { | ||
66 | uuid_unparse_x(uu, out, fmt_lower); | ||
67 | } | ||
68 | |||
69 | void uuid_unparse_upper(const uuid_t uu, char *out) | ||
70 | { | ||
71 | uuid_unparse_x(uu, out, fmt_upper); | ||
72 | } | ||
73 | |||
74 | void uuid_unparse(const uuid_t uu, char *out) | ||
75 | { | ||
76 | uuid_unparse_x(uu, out, FMT_DEFAULT); | ||
77 | } | ||
